Gilford High School
School Overview
Gilford High School is a public school located in Gilford, New Hampshire. It is a school in Gilford School District district.
According to the New Hampshire state assessment result, about 37% of students are proficient in Math learning and about 52%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.
It has 488 students through grade 9 to 12. The students to teacher ratio is 12 to 1 where a total of 40 teachers are teaching for the school.
